Newton St Cyres station is an unstaffed station with minimal facilities. There is no ticket office or ticket machine, so it's advisable to purchase your tickets in advance online. While the station offers an induction loop for hearing-impaired passengers, those needing mobility assistance should be aware that step-free access is limited. Despite being designated a B2 category for step-free access, reaching the station platform involves navigating a steep approach road. CCTV is present, though luggage storage and waiting rooms are absent, ensuring that those passing through do so with a light load.
Public transport connections from the station are straightforward yet require some planning. You'll find bus services accessible from the nearby A377, replacing rail services when needed. For more precise information on the bus routes and schedules, you can view the transportation map online. Unfortunately, there are no provisions for cycling facilities, taxi ranks, or car hire, so it’s best to arrange these services ahead of your arrival.

Northfleet station caters to travelers with a range of facilities carefully tailored to assist in ticket purchasing and support services. The ticket office operates during the weekday mornings from 06:10 to 10:10, complementing this with user-friendly ticket machines available for use at any time. You can also collect tickets bought online with ease, as the machines are conveniently located in the station forecourt.
For those needing special assistance, Northfleet provides step-free access to certain areas of the station, though travelers should be aware that platform interchange without steps is not possible. Access to platform 2 is designed for comfort while boarding services away from London, but platform 1, which caters towards London, involves stair access only.
Making your journey from Northfleet seamless means having access to various transport links. The station is well integrated with local buses, ensuring passengers can continue their travels with ease. Rail replacement services also ensure continuous connectivity, using strategic bus stops like "The Hive" on the High Street for convenience.
